Joseph-François Tochon
Summary
Joseph-François Tochon is a human[1]. His place of birth was Metz-Tessy[2]. He was born on November 4, 1772[3]. He died in Paris[4]. He died on August 20, 1820[5]. He worked as a politician[6], numismatist[7], collector[8], military personnel[9], and historian[10]. He is known by 6 alternative names across languages and contexts.[11]
